When purchasing a gift for a vegan baby or vegan parents, it is important to keep in mind the purpose of veganism. 

Veganism is marked by compassion for animals and a willingness to forsake all animal products, byproducts, and even locations, to further advocate for the cause.

For many vegan families, events like baby showers and birthdays can be a nail-biting experience. While all recipients of gifts will likely appreciate the thoughtfulness of whatever you purchase, the truth is that many gifts may go unused, or may even be looked at as offensive, depending on what you’ve purchased. 

Gifts like snacks that contain animal byproducts, fur or leather are always a no-go for vegan gift-giving, and you’ll also want to avoid less obvious gestures like giving a vegan family tickets to the zoo.

What Are the Best Baby Gifts?

Many wonder, “What gifts should you be looking for during a baby shower?” or “What is the best gift to give a newborn baby?” These questions are valid, and even moreso when talking about a vegan baby shower and purchasing vegan baby stuff.

First and foremost, you’ll want to educate yourself on what it means to be vegan. Following that, you’ll want to take note of items to steer clear of when purchasing baby gifts for the couple, based on their convictions.

Some of the things you’ll want to avoid is anything that consists of fur, cashmere, leather (except leather that is designated as “vegan”), pearls, honey and of course, meat.

Once you’ve educated yourself on the parameters of veganism, you can go shopping. Bearing the above restrictions in mind, some great baby gift ideas for vegans and non-vegans alike include essential items like diapers, wipes, bibs, clothing and blankets. Other ideas are things like diaper rash balm, vegan baby toiletries, swaddles, baby hats, socks and cruelty-free vegan diaper bags.
